Understanding Farm Pond Aeration Costs in Texas
Farm pond aeration represents a critical investment for Texas landowners seeking to maintain healthy aquatic ecosystems and maximize property value. The cost of properly aerating a farm pond involves multiple factors, from initial equipment purchases to ongoing operational expenses and maintenance requirements. Texas farm pond owners face unique challenges due to the state’s diverse climate zones, ranging from humid eastern regions to arid western landscapes, each demanding specific aeration strategies.
The average custom rate for pond and tank cleaning in Texas stands at $33.24 per acre (Source: Texas A&M AgriLife Extension), though this figure represents just one component of comprehensive pond management. Understanding the complete cost breakdown helps landowners make informed decisions about aeration systems that will protect their investment while ensuring optimal pond health for years to come.
Initial Equipment Investment and Installation

The upfront cost of pond aeration equipment varies significantly based on pond size, depth, and specific oxygenation requirements. Professional-grade aerators suitable for Texas farm ponds typically range from smaller fractional horsepower units for ponds under one acre to larger multi-horsepower systems for extensive water bodies. High-quality surface aerators, such as the Kasco Marine 8400AF 2HP model with bottom screen, retail between $3,943.00 and $9,608.00 for 240-volt configurations (Source: Pro Pond and Lakes).
Installation costs add another layer to the initial investment, encompassing electrical work, mounting hardware, and potential dock or float construction. Texas property owners must factor in the expense of running power to remote pond locations, which can involve trenching for underground cables or installing overhead lines. Professional electricians typically charge additional fees for installing weatherproof outlets, control panels, and timer systems essential for efficient aerator operation.
Beyond the aerator unit itself, ancillary equipment such as mooring cables, protective cages, and seasonal accessories contribute to the total startup cost. Many Texas pond owners opt for multiple smaller units rather than a single large aerator to ensure comprehensive coverage and redundancy in case of equipment failure. This distributed approach often proves more cost-effective for irregularly shaped ponds common throughout Texas ranch properties.
Operating Efficiency and Energy Consumption

The ongoing operational costs of pond aeration primarily stem from electricity consumption, making energy efficiency a crucial consideration for Texas landowners. Modern aerators demonstrate impressive oxygen transfer rates, with leading manufacturers’ units delivering up to 3.0 pounds of oxygen per horsepower per hour of operation (Source: Pro Pond and Lakes). This efficiency metric directly impacts monthly utility bills and determines the long-term economic viability of different aeration strategies.
Texas electricity rates vary by region and provider, but pond owners can calculate approximate monthly costs by multiplying horsepower by operating hours and local kilowatt-hour rates. A typical 2-horsepower aerator running 12 hours daily might consume approximately 35-40 kilowatt-hours per day, translating to monthly costs that fluctuate with seasonal rate changes and usage patterns. Smart timer systems and photocell controls help optimize runtime, reducing costs while maintaining adequate dissolved oxygen levels.
Seasonal variations significantly impact operating costs in Texas, where summer temperatures can exceed 100°F for extended periods. During these critical months, aerators often run continuously to combat thermal stratification and prevent fish kills. Winter operation requirements differ dramatically, with many operators reducing runtime or implementing intermittent schedules to prevent complete ice coverage while minimizing energy consumption.
Maintenance Requirements and Long-term Costs

Regular maintenance represents an often-overlooked component of total aeration costs, yet proper upkeep directly impacts equipment lifespan and operational efficiency. Texas pond environments present unique challenges, from mineral buildup in hard water regions to debris accumulation during seasonal storms. Annual maintenance typically includes motor bearing lubrication, propeller cleaning, and electrical connection inspections to prevent costly breakdowns.
Replacement parts and professional service calls contribute to ongoing expenses, with motor rebuilds potentially required every 5-7 years depending on usage patterns and water conditions. Proactive maintenance schedules help identify worn components before catastrophic failure, preventing emergency repair costs that can exceed the price of routine service by substantial margins. Many Texas pond owners establish relationships with local pond management companies that offer maintenance contracts, providing predictable annual costs and priority service during critical summer months.
Environmental factors specific to Texas regions influence maintenance frequency and associated costs. Ponds in areas with high mineral content may require more frequent propeller cleaning to maintain optimal performance, while those near agricultural operations might need additional filtration to prevent clogging from runoff debris. Understanding these regional variations helps landowners budget accurately for long-term maintenance expenses.
Health Benefits and Cost Justification
The investment in proper pond aeration yields substantial returns through improved water quality, enhanced fish populations, and reduced management complications. Adequate oxygenation prevents anaerobic conditions that lead to noxious odors, excessive algae growth, and fish kills that can devastate established populations. Texas pond owners who maintain proper aeration report significantly reduced chemical treatment costs and fewer emergency interventions during summer heat waves.
Property value considerations further justify aeration investments, as well-maintained ponds enhance overall land appeal for both personal enjoyment and potential resale. Texas land listings featuring healthy, clear ponds typically command premium prices compared to properties with neglected water features. The aesthetic improvements alone often offset operational costs through increased property marketability and recreational opportunities.
Ecosystem health translates directly to reduced long-term management expenses, as balanced ponds require fewer corrective measures and support more stable fish populations. Proper aeration promotes beneficial bacteria growth that naturally processes organic waste, reducing the need for expensive dredging operations that can cost thousands of dollars per acre. This preventive approach proves particularly valuable for Texas landowners managing multiple ponds across large acreages.
Sizing and System Selection Considerations
Accurate pond assessment forms the foundation for cost-effective aeration system selection, requiring careful evaluation of surface area, average depth, and specific management goals. Texas ponds vary dramatically in size and configuration, from small stock tanks under half an acre to expansive recreational lakes exceeding 20 acres. Each scenario demands tailored aeration solutions that balance effectiveness with operational economy.
Professional pond evaluations help determine optimal aerator placement and capacity requirements, potentially saving thousands in oversized equipment purchases or undersized system replacements. Factors such as watershed size, nutrient loading, and fish stocking density influence oxygen demand calculations that drive equipment specifications. Many Texas pond management professionals offer free consultations that include detailed sizing recommendations based on site-specific conditions.
Climate zone considerations within Texas add complexity to system selection, as ponds in humid eastern regions face different challenges than those in arid western areas. Eastern Texas ponds typically experience more organic loading from surrounding vegetation, requiring robust aeration capacity, while western ponds might prioritize evaporation reduction through strategic aerator placement. Understanding these regional differences ensures appropriate system selection and accurate cost projections.
Alternative Aeration Technologies and Cost Comparisons

While surface aerators dominate the Texas farm pond market, alternative technologies offer distinct advantages for specific applications. Bottom diffusion systems, windmill aerators, and solar-powered units each present unique cost-benefit profiles that merit consideration. Bottom diffusers excel in deeper ponds exceeding 8 feet, providing efficient oxygen transfer throughout the water column, though initial installation costs typically exceed surface aerator investments.
Windmill aeration systems appeal to Texas landowners seeking energy independence, eliminating ongoing electrical costs while providing sustainable oxygenation. However, these systems require consistent wind resources and may need supplemental powered aeration during calm periods critical to fish survival. Initial windmill costs often exceed powered alternatives, but the absence of operating expenses can yield positive returns within 5-7 years for suitable locations.
Solar-powered aerators represent an emerging technology gaining traction among environmentally conscious Texas landowners. While upfront costs remain higher than traditional electric models, improving solar panel efficiency and battery storage capabilities enhance their viability. Making the Right Choice
Selecting appropriate pond aeration involves balancing initial investment, operational costs, and long-term management goals within the context of specific property characteristics. Texas landowners must consider factors including available electrical infrastructure, pond usage patterns, and regional climate conditions when evaluating aeration options. Professional consultation often proves invaluable, as experienced pond managers can identify cost-saving opportunities while ensuring adequate oxygenation for healthy aquatic ecosystems.
Warranty considerations and manufacturer support influence total ownership costs, with reputable brands offering comprehensive coverage that protects against premature failure. Extended warranty options might increase initial costs but provide peace of mind and predictable expense planning over equipment lifespans. Local dealer networks ensure rapid parts availability and qualified service technicians familiar with Texas pond conditions.
Implementation timelines affect cost structures, as rushed installations during crisis situations typically incur premium charges for equipment and labor. Planning aeration system installation during cooler months allows for competitive bidding and thorough site preparation, potentially saving 20-30% compared to emergency summer installations. This proactive approach aligns with successful pond management strategies that prioritize prevention over reactive measures.
FAQs
How much does it typically cost to aerate a 5-acre Texas farm pond?
The cost to properly aerate a 5-acre Texas farm pond varies based on depth and specific requirements, but initial equipment investment typically ranges from $8,000 to $15,000 for quality surface aerators with professional installation. This assumes multiple 2-3 horsepower units strategically placed for optimal coverage. Monthly operating costs for continuous summer operation might range from $150-300 depending on local electricity rates and actual runtime requirements. Annual maintenance and occasional repairs add approximately $500-1,000 to yearly expenses.
Can I install pond aeration equipment myself to save money?
While basic aerator placement can be accomplished by knowledgeable property owners, electrical installation requires licensed professionals to ensure code compliance and safety. Texas regulations mandate proper grounding and GFCI protection for pond equipment, making professional electrical work essential. DIY installation of mounting systems and basic setup can save labor costs, but attempting electrical connections without proper qualifications risks equipment damage, personal injury, and insurance claim denials. Most manufacturers void warranties for improper installation, making professional setup a wise investment.
How do Texas weather extremes affect aeration costs?
Texas weather extremes significantly impact both equipment longevity and operational costs, with summer heat waves demanding continuous operation while winter freezes require careful management to prevent equipment damage. Extended drought periods concentrate pollutants and increase oxygen demand, potentially doubling normal runtime requirements. Severe storms can damage exposed equipment, making protective measures and comprehensive insurance coverage important cost considerations. Seasonal variations might cause monthly operating costs to fluctuate by 300% or more between mild spring conditions and extreme summer heat.
Action Plan & Next Steps

Developing a comprehensive pond aeration strategy begins with accurate assessment of current conditions and clear identification of management objectives. Texas landowners should start by measuring pond dimensions, evaluating existing water quality, and documenting any historical issues such as fish kills or excessive algae growth. This baseline information enables informed discussions with pond management professionals and accurate cost projections for different aeration solutions.
Requesting multiple quotes from qualified installers ensures competitive pricing while revealing different approaches to pond aeration challenges. Compare not only equipment costs but also warranty terms, service availability, and long-term support options. Consider visiting operational installations similar to your pond configuration to observe real-world performance and discuss actual costs with fellow pond owners.
Budget planning should encompass both immediate installation expenses and projected 5-year operational costs, including electricity, maintenance, and potential equipment replacement. Establishing relationships with local pond management companies before crisis situations arise ensures access to emergency support and preferential scheduling during peak demand periods. For Texas landowners seeking to maximize their property’s potential while maintaining sustainable pond ecosystems, proper aeration represents a foundational investment that pays dividends through enhanced water quality, thriving fish populations, and increased land value.
